Transaction dec50514b4e7629ccbc70a00236c3c50e351af44be1ea2650db30dcc16cb16e6

1 Input
2 Outputs
  • dec50514b4e7629ccbc70a00236c3c50e351af44be1ea2650db30dcc16cb16e6:0
  • value  3064853
    address  15wBKbUSBsNs4zUEf9QMWZR7yM37gZbtFP
  • dec50514b4e7629ccbc70a00236c3c50e351af44be1ea2650db30dcc16cb16e6:1
  • value  618281
    address  1NHUzYZxk6WfXP59EvFarQgeUrUcwMRiE5